WebJul 25, 2024 · The program that most closely aligns with the conventional notion of “welfare” in the sense of providing cash income to low-income families – is the Temporary Assistance to Needy Families (TANF) program. In 2015 spending on TANF amounted to 0.54 percent of total federal outlays, amounting to $19.9 billion. In comparison, payments of tax ...
